Taptic Engine in the app or UX vibes

Recently, I started researching vibration in applications, namely how to psychologically better interact with the user and its impact. This is especially true for various aspects such as comfort, perception, sensation, efficiency, etc. Here are some general tips for using vibration in your app:

  1. Perception and comfort: It is important to keep in mind that different users have different feelings about vibration. What is comfortable for some may be uncomfortable for others. Studies show that moderate and well-balanced vibration is generally better perceived.
  2. Context of use: Consider the context in which the vibration is being used. For example, in games, vibration can convey different events, such as interacting with objects or taking damage. In messages, vibration can emphasize importance or urgency.
  3. Sequence and patterns: Vibration can be a sequence of short and long vibrations or use patterns. Different patterns can convey different messages or states. For example, a short pulsating vibration can indicate a new message, while a long and steady vibration can signal an error.
  4. User customization: Allow users to customize the vibration strength within a range that you deem safe and comfortable. This will allow users to choose the level they find most comfortable. But you can find a happy medium and then you don't have to provide this type of setting ?
  5. User feedback: If you are adding a vibration feature to your app, provide users with information on how it works and how it can be customized or where to turn it off. Also, listen to user feedback and be prepared to make changes if necessary.
  6. Safety and security: Consider the potential for users to be affected by strong vibration. Some people may experience discomfort or even pain due to intense vibration. Follow the safety guidelines defined by the platform.
  7. Devices: Remember that the strength of the vibration motor may vary with each device, so you should take this into account when creating the vibration strength and amplitude. Test it on 3 phones - an expensive one, a mid-range one, and the cheapest one. The result will be different.

In general, using vibration in an app can improve user experience and add new levels of perception and immersion. However, this should be done with caution, user comfort, and consideration of the context of use.
